Which KPI field should you add to a PivotTable If you want to display the KPI icon?

The KPI indicator appears as another type of field you can insert into the quadrants within the associated PivotTable. You can insert the “Value,” the “Goal,” or the “Status” of the KPI into the “Values” quadrant within the “PivotTable Fields” task pane.

How do I create a pivot table KPI?

Create a KPI

  1. In Data View, click the table containing the measure that will serve as the Base measure. ...
  2. Ensure that the Calculation Area appears. ...
  3. In the Calculation Area, right-click the calculated field that will serve as the base measure (value), and then click Create KPI.

What are the 3 types of KPIs?

Types of KPIs

  • Quantitative indicators that can be presented with a number.
  • Qualitative indicators that can't be presented as a number.
  • Leading indicators that can predict the outcome of a process.
  • Lagging indicators that present the success or failure post hoc.

How do you do Power Pivot in Excel?

Here's how you enable Power Pivot before using it for the first time.

  1. Go to File > Options > Add-Ins.
  2. In the Manage box, click COM Add-ins> Go.
  3. Check the Microsoft Office Power Pivot box, and then click OK.

How many KPIs should a dashboard have?

In short, the optimal number of KPIs in an executive dashboard should be between three and ten. It's not the place for irrelevant KPIs to the managers like bounce rate or average time spent.

What is a KPI example?

An example of a key performance indicator is, “targeted new customers per month”. Metrics measure the success of everyday business activities that support your KPIs. While they impact your outcomes, they're not the most critical measures. Some examples include “monthly store visits” or “white paper downloads”.

What are dashboards in Excel?

A dashboard is a visual representation of key metrics that allow you to quickly view and analyze your data in one place. Dashboards not only provide consolidated data views, but a self-service business intelligence opportunity, where users are able to filter the data to display just what's important to them.
